如何在Neo4J中建立关系

时间:2014-10-31 09:59:54

标签: neo4j

我有2个节点:具有下一个结构的人和朋友: 人:p_id;朋友:p_id,f_id

我需要在它们之间建立关系[:KNOWS]。

我该怎么做?我是Neo4J的新人。

P.S。我使用Cypher

1 个答案:

答案 0 :(得分:3)

我认为这会为你做到。基本上,您需要显式匹配要创建关系的两个节点,然后使用两个引用节点之间的方向创建关系。

match (p:People), (f:Friend)
where p.id = 'xx' and f.id = 'xy'
create (p)-[:KNOWS]->(f)

参考卡 - http://neo4j.com/docs/cypher-refcard/current/ - 在处理密码的错综复杂中对我来说非常宝贵。